Growing up in New York listening to iconic dance records such as Deadmau5 and Kaskade's "I Remember" and "Move For Me", Kira got inspired to start creating and began to use software such as Pro Tools, Logic, and Ableton. At age 16, Kira was invited to work with The New York Youth Symphony, where she would learn more about composition and orchestration from Juilliard faculty and distinguished guests such as five time GRAMMY award winner John Corigliano.

After winning the Discovery Project to perform at EDC: New York in 2013 she would move to Los Angeles to pursue a career in the group “Chomstars”. During this time she received support from big names such as Krewella, who would featured their records on their SiriusXM show on BPM. She would go on to win BT's Beatport producer contest all while garnering over a million plays on Spotify & YouTube.

Since then she has continued to work as a producer, creating over three records for the desert dance duo Mojave Grey ("House of the Sun", "Edge of the Night", and "Ride the Fire") as well as many others for various clients. Her work has been featured by Rolling Stone, curated in their "Songs You Need to Know" playlist, and featured on EDMtunes.com as well as EDM.com, and has been talked about in LA weekly.
